sudo xattr -d是什么命令
时间: 2023-02-14 20:10:39 浏览: 157
sudo xattr -d 是一个命令,在 macOS 和 Linux 中用来删除文件或目录的扩展属性(extended attribute)。xattr 是 extended attribute 的缩写,-d 参数表示删除。扩展属性是附加在文件或目录上的额外元数据,如文件类型、创建时间等。sudo是提升用户权限执行此命令。
相关问题
sudo xattr -r -d com.apple.quarantine /Applications/PD\ Partner.app
这是一个命令行指令,用于在 macOS 中删除应用程序的下载标记。这个标记会在应用程序下载后自动添加,以提示用户该应用程序可能是从互联网上下载的,需要谨慎使用。使用这个命令可以去除这个标记,让应用程序正常运行。在这个例子中,命令将删除 /Applications 目录下 PD Partner.app 应用程序的下载标记。需要注意的是,在使用 sudo 命令时需要输入管理员密码。
mac系统打不开dmg文件
在Mac系统中,通常可以直接打开DMG文件。但是,有时候可能会遇到无法打开DMG文件的情况。这可能是由于文件损坏、权限问题或者系统设置的安全限制导致的。以下是一些可能的解决方法:
1. 检查文件完整性:首先,确保DMG文件没有损坏。你可以尝试重新下载文件或者从其他来源获取相同的DMG文件,然后尝试打开它。
2. 检查权限设置:如果你无法打开DMG文件,可能是因为你没有足够的权限。你可以尝试使用以下命令更改文件的权限:
```shell
sudo chmod +x /path/to/your.dmg
```
这将赋予DMG文件可执行权限,然后你可以尝试再次打开它。
3. 解除文件的隔离属性:有时候,Mac系统会将从互联网下载的文件标记为不可信任的,从而阻止打开它们。你可以使用以下命令解除DMG文件的隔离属性:
```shell
sudo xattr -d com.apple.quarantine /path/to/your.dmg
```
这将移除DMG文件的隔离属性,然后你可以尝试再次打开它。
请注意,使用sudo命令需要管理员权限,你可能需要输入管理员密码才能执行这些命令。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![rpm](https://img-home.csdnimg.cn/images/20210720083646.png)